Feasibility Study of Resource-Use, Outdoor Education Center, Taylor County, Florida.
Master Enterprises, Athens, GA.
Extensive planning in relation to the establishment of an outdoor education center in the State of Florida is reported. The proposed outdoor education center, designed to enrich the public school program if instruction in such fields as conservation, recreation, and resource-use, is outlined. The report contains an account of socioeconomic conditions, a detailed description of the site, program descriptions, organization and administration information, a description of facilities, an illustrated site plan, a complete set of construction and operating budgets for 3 years of operation, and a philosophy of evaluation. The appendix includes a report on the history of middle Florida, a basic bibliography of teaching materials, a list of schools eligible to participate in the project, and a list of organizations and agencies which could provide assistance to the project. This publication is funded by Title III of the Elementary and Secondary Education Act of 1965. (SW)
